3. Money talks

Are you considering whether to invest in staff or outsource? Stay agile and save money by using services flexibly as and when you need them. Expand your team on demand with none of the overheads.

Skipping proofreading, relying on artificial intelligence or using inexperienced staff to check documents are all false economies. Mistakes and inconsistencies create damaging distractions from your messages. The cost can be high, both in terms of rewrites and brand damage.

4. More, more, more

Outsourcing is also a great way to increase your output. You can publish even more high-quality content, or take on additional clients, without extending your core team. With one simple point of contact to co-ordinate, you can get more done, more quickly, without compromising quality. And you can rest easy knowing that your suppliers are motivated to do the best job every time. They will also bring a fresh perspective to your work, which can open up new avenues that you hadn’t previously considered.
